1. Basic Shapes and Proportions

The key to any good sketch is starting with basic shapes. For a pigeon, begin with a circle for the head and an oval for the body. Then, add smaller circles for the eyes and a triangle for the beak. These simple shapes will serve as the foundation for your pigeon, making it easier to refine details later on. Remember, the beauty of sketching is in its simplicity – don’t worry too much about perfection at this stage! 🎨

2. Adding Details and Texture

Once you’ve got the basic shapes down, it’s time to add some personality to your pigeon. Start by drawing the wings using curved lines to mimic feathers. Don’t forget to add a tail, which can be a simple triangle or a more detailed set of feathers depending on your preference. For texture, use light shading around the edges of the feathers to give them depth and dimension. Think of it as giving your pigeon a little bit of character – after all, every pigeon has its own unique style! 🦩

3. Final Touches and Shading

The final step is to add the finishing touches. Use a darker pencil to outline the main features of your pigeon, such as the beak, eyes, and feet. Add shading to the body to give it a sense of volume and movement. And remember, pigeons are known for their smooth, sleek feathers, so aim for smooth, flowing lines when adding details.
